首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Canvas typescript错误

Canvas是HTML5中的一个元素,用于在网页上绘制图形、动画和其他视觉效果。它提供了一个可以通过JavaScript进行绘图的API,可以在网页上创建各种交互式图形和游戏。

Typescript是一种由微软开发的开源编程语言,它是JavaScript的超集,为JavaScript添加了静态类型检查和其他面向对象编程的特性。通过使用Typescript,开发者可以在编码过程中发现并修复潜在的错误,提高代码的可维护性和可读性。

当在Canvas中使用Typescript时,可能会遇到一些错误。常见的Canvas Typescript错误包括:

  1. 类型错误(Type Error):在使用Canvas API时,传递了错误的参数类型或使用了错误的方法,导致类型错误。解决方法是仔细检查代码中的参数类型,并确保使用正确的方法。
  2. 语法错误(Syntax Error):在编写Typescript代码时,可能会出现语法错误,例如拼写错误、缺少分号等。解决方法是仔细检查代码中的语法错误,并进行修正。
  3. 运行时错误(Runtime Error):在运行Typescript代码时,可能会出现运行时错误,例如访问未定义的变量、数组越界等。解决方法是通过调试工具或日志输出来定位错误,并进行修复。
  4. 引用错误(Reference Error):在使用Canvas API时,可能会出现引用错误,例如引用了不存在的变量或方法。解决方法是确保引用的变量或方法存在,并正确导入相关的模块。

对于Canvas Typescript错误的调试和解决,可以使用浏览器的开发者工具来查看错误信息和调试代码。此外,良好的编码习惯和代码规范也能帮助减少错误的发生。

在腾讯云的产品中,与Canvas相关的产品包括:

  1. 腾讯云移动直播(https://cloud.tencent.com/product/mlvb):提供了基于Canvas的移动直播解决方案,可以实现实时的视频直播功能。
  2. 腾讯云小程序(https://cloud.tencent.com/product/wxapp):提供了基于Canvas的小程序开发平台,可以在小程序中使用Canvas绘制图形和动画。
  3. 腾讯云游戏多媒体引擎(https://cloud.tencent.com/product/gme):提供了基于Canvas的游戏开发引擎,可以实现高性能的游戏图形渲染和动画效果。

以上是关于Canvas Typescript错误的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Canvas

    Canvas canvas 是HTML5新出的标签,可以用来做小游戏,特效,作图等,自己并没有作画能力,只能通过Javascript脚本来操控 Canvas标准 http://www.w3c.org/TR...语法格式: 由于您的浏览器版本过低,此图片不能加载 var...class="canvas" style="float:left" width="500" height="500"> <canvas class="canvas...} } } http请求成功或失败状态码资料查询 IE低版本浏览器兼容问题 由于在IE6-IE5以下不支持XMLHttpRequest这个属性,因此会产生错误...浏览器–服务器 响应过程则是请求过程的颠倒 当ajax发送请求到浏览器,浏览器发送到服务器,处理并响应后,原路返回到浏览器,此时会验证其请求来源的域名跟发送请求时是否一样,是则过,否则会被浏览器截止并提示错误

    13K50

    Canvas学习系列一:初识canvas

    1. canvas介绍 Canvas元素的出现,可以说开启的Web世界绘制动画,图形的大门,其功能非常强大 canvas 元素是HTML5中功能最强大的元素,它的能力主要是通过Canvas中的Context...var canvas = getElementById('canvas'); var context = canvas.getContext('2d'); 2. canvas的后备内容 Canvas...元素之间包含的文本,这种文本称为 "后备内容",只有在浏览器不支持canvas元素时才会显示该文本内容 当前浏览器不支持canvas元素,请更换浏览器 3....canvas实际上有两套尺寸: 一个是canvas元素的大小,一个是canvas绘图表面的大小。...canvas.width = '600'; //canvas的属性取值为非负整数,所以不能带有px canvas.height = '300'; 4. canvas API canvas

    1.1K30

    创建canvas设置canvas尺寸绘制图形Canvas

    Canvas是常见的前端技术,但是由于API众多,使用复杂,且对程序员的数学功底、空间想象能力乃至审美都有一定要求,所以真正擅长canvas的前端并不多,但并不代表大家就学不好canvas。...我在此将常用的canvas使用场景罗列出来希望能帮助到大家。 创建canvas Canvas的创建很简单,只需要一个标签足以,而内部复杂的实现都交给浏览器搞定。...html: 所有的绘制动作都需要在canvas上下文(context)中进行,因此我们需要先创建一个上下文。...:webgl, webgl2, bitmaprenderer 设置canvas尺寸 js: canvas.width = 600; canvas.height = 600; 若要满屏显示可以: canvas.width...库 由于canvas非常的强大,但是API较为复杂,所以业界出现了很多基于canvas的库,让大家使用canvas更加简单,下面列出一些供大家选择: Fabric.js: 开源的canvas库,支持SVG

    4.5K10

    Typescript教程_安装typescript

    前言 由于最近在使用vue3写项目,使用vue3的前提就是要学习TypeScriptTypeScript算是JavaScript的升级版,TypeScript包含JavaScript和自己的一些特性...介绍 TypeScript是一种由微软开发的开源、跨平台的编程语言。...2012年10月,微软发布了首个公开版本的TypeScript,2013年6月19日,在经历了一个预览版之后微软正式发布了正式版TypeScript TypeScript的作者是安德斯·海尔斯伯格,C...TypeScript扩展了JavaScript的语法,所以任何现有的JavaScript程序可以运行在TypeScript环境中。...文件编译成01_typescript.js文件,只需要在当前目录下执行如下命令: tsc 01_typescript.ts 输出结果为一个01_typescript.js文件,它包含了和输入文件中相同的

    81210
    领券